Quick wickets hurt Titans run charge


NEW DELHI: Titans crumbled in their Champions League Twenty20 match against Brisbane Heat as they kept losing wickets at regular intervals at PCA Stadium in Mohali.

The South African side lost the wickets of David Wiese, AB de Villiers and Roelof van der Merwe in quick succession to negate the flamboyant 69-run partnership between Henry Davids and Heino Kuhn.


Brisbane Heat gained an upper hand in the contest when the Australian side successfully dismissed both in just two overs.


Kuhn (31) was the first to be dismissed when he was caught by Daniel Christian off the bowling of Ben Cutting. Soon after, Titans skipper Davids (39) fell short of his crease and was run out.


The Davids-Kuhn duo stitched a swift 69-run partnership for the second wicket just after Titans lost opener Jacques Rudolph early to Matthew Gale.


Rudolph (1) was caught by Chris Sabburg at cover point almost immediately after the match began post Brisbane Heat captain James Hopes winning the toss and deciding to bowl.


Earlier, rain delayed the toss of the match by one hour and therefore the mid-innings break will be reduced to 10 minutes. There will be no overs reduced.


Teams:


Brisbane Heat: James Hopes (Capt.), Joe Burns, Peter Forrest, Daniel Christian, Chris Lynn, Chris Hartley (wk), Ben Cutting, Chris Sabburg, Nathan Hauritz, Matthew Gale, Alister McDermott.


Titans: Henry Davids (Capt.), Jacques Rudolph, AB de Villiers, Farhaan Behardien, David Wiese, Roelof van der Merwe, Mangaliso Mosehle, Heino Kuhn, Morne Morkel, Marchant de Lange, Rowan Richards.
